# Approvals — Echohall Audio Guide

All content updates to the Echohall museum app need two approvals: one from curation, one from engineering. Narration files require a licensing check first. Hotfixes skip curation but must be logged. No self-approvals. Releases ship Tuesdays only. Questions about edge cases go to the approver of record, listed below.

approver of hahog-hahap = Ulaath Praael

# Break-Glass: CompactKite Log Compaction

Hey reviewer — if compaction on the Ferrow message queue wedges and on-call can't reach the admin plane, break-glass applies. Grab the emergency operator role, pause compaction on the stuck partition, and file an incident note within an hour. Unsealing the emergency credential bundle requires the recovery passphrase shown directly below.

unlock words, kajog-bahif: wendor-praael-ralys-julvan-kasath-kelys-wenmir-wenius-julax

Plugin authors integrating with the Quillmere tax-rate lookup cache should size requests conservatively. Each jurisdiction entry occupies roughly one cache slot, and eviction is strictly LRU, so bursty lookups across many regions can churn the working set. Plan capacity against peak jurisdiction fan-out, not average. The current defaults every plugin inherits are as follows.

tuning constants:
RATE_LIMITS = {
    "istox": 465,
    "wendor": 846,
    "novvan": 466,
    "julok": 655,
    "sorax": 651,
    "belath": 752,
    "druax": 1007,
}

## Tidemark Widget — Restart Procedure

If the tide-table widget on Harborglass shows stale predictions, first check the Moonfetch sync job; it pulls harmonic constants nightly. Restart with `moonfetch --resync`. If the widget still lags, flush the prediction cache and redeploy the widget pod. Verify against the Selkenport reference station — readings should match within two minutes. The resync call authenticates against our internal Ebbline service, and you'll need credentials on your first run. The key is below.

app token of kahop-kaguf = kto2_rs